Dictionary
Out·run
/ˌoutˈrən/
verb
1.
run or travel faster or farther than:
"their one chance was to outrun their pursuers"
▪
escape from:
"it's harder than anyone imagines to outrun destiny"
▪
go beyond or exceed:
"his courage outran his prudence"
